Kingston Canyon (Blue Ribbon)
Summer fishing is often difficult in Kingston Canyon as flow is high with irrigation releases from Otter Creek Reservoir. Visit www.sevierriver.org to see real-time flow. Focus on deep pools where water velocity may not be too fast. Be very cautious when wading in high flows.
Upper
Runoff usually subsides by early to mid June. Wild trout are abundant in the upper East Fork Sevier River and its tributaries and summer fishing can be very productive with a variety of flies, lures, and natural baits. These open meadows are an ideal place to practice your fly casting. Terrestrial flies like foam hoppers and ants can provide some exciting action during the summer. Focus fishing efforts on early morning and late afternoon/evening.
